Although tangerines are similar in color to most orange varieties, they are typically more reddish-orange. Oranges are larger and more rounded than tangerines. They both can be seedless or have seeds. Most orange varieties are yellowish-orange, while tangerines are more reddish-orange.

Banana peels are totally edible, if prepared correctly. Bananas are known for their high potassium content, with each medium fruit containing a whopping 422 milligrams. The peel contains an additional 78 milligrams of potassium, plus plenty of filling fiber.

Whats the difference between a tangerine and a Clementine?You can distinguish it from a tangerine by its slightly smaller size, brighter orange color, and smoother, shinier skin. It’s also even easier to peel than a tangerine because the skin is thinner. Clementines tend to be slightly more oval in shape than tangerines, with a flat spot on the top and bottom.

Do tangerines have a lot of sugar?
If tangerines and oranges are your winter fruit staples, it’s good to know that they’re generally the same, in terms of sugar content. Eat This, Not That noted that tangerines typically contain no more than about 12.7 grams of sugar each, while VeryWell Fit noted that a small orange often comes in around 12 grams.
Are mandarin and tangerine the same?
Are tangerines and mandarin oranges the same fruit? Mandarins botanically refer to three classifications of oranges: Satsumas, Tangerines and Miscellaneous hybrids which include the Tangelo (Orlando and Minneola) and Tangor (King, Murcott, and Temple). So technically, a tangerine is a mandarin orange.

Is the white stuff in oranges good for you?
The pith of oranges and other citrus fruits is the stringy, spongy white stuff between the peel (or zest) and the fruit. … It is high in fiber that may help lower cholesterol levels and contains as much vitamin C as the fruit itself.

What happens if I boil orange peels?
Boiling the oranges softens the peel of the oranges and makes them easier to chop finely in a food processor (or by hand). Also boiling the oranges tends to mellow the pith of the orange (the white part of the skin) – the pith tends to be quite bitter and could leave an unpleasant taste in the cake if it was used raw.

What does a tangerine taste like?
Tangerines are smaller and less rounded than common oranges. The taste is considered less sour, as well as sweeter and stronger, than that of an orange. A ripe tangerine is firm to slightly soft, and pebbly-skinned with no deep grooves, as well as orange in color.
